Transaction 839fe5c227017d054b95ad83f3a7f79c973d81389a1229ff3461451af24ae340

1 Input
2 Outputs
  • 839fe5c227017d054b95ad83f3a7f79c973d81389a1229ff3461451af24ae340:0
  • value  307068586
    address  1ANMYUSLi4KXJWQJGNTHXvj3dCYeTPyvbm
  • 839fe5c227017d054b95ad83f3a7f79c973d81389a1229ff3461451af24ae340:1
  • value  11222643
    address  171heTKBJo7caXn1kULF5KCeX3dQzthZ4a